Folding rear seats in a saloon are a great idea and for most people's use make it as useful as an estate. Very few people load an estate up as far as the window line let alone fill it, it's length that most people find useful!

Unfortunately very few new car buyers work this out so don't order it and is probably the only thing that disappoints me with my CLS, as Sean said though it was never available on the 219. The missus's 1 series coupé has fold down seats as standard and is far more practical despite being much smaller and two door purely because of that, I had a couple of bikes in the back, a ladder and numerous other long DIY items that I would have no chance of getting home in my car.
